Four Premier League squads are vying for European spots on the season's final day.


Manchester City, Arsenal, Liverpool, and Aston Villa have secured their places in next season’s Champions League.


However, Tottenham, Chelsea, Newcastle, and Manchester United are in contention for European spots.


On Wednesday evening, United secured a 3-2 victory over Newcastle, while Chelsea triumphed 2-1 against Brighton.


These outcomes position Spurs in fifth (63 points), Chelsea in sixth (60 points), Newcastle in seventh (57 points), and United in eighth (57 points).


Should Manchester City clinch the FA Cup, the fifth and sixth place teams will enter the Europa League.


In this case, the seventh-place team would qualify for the Conference League.


Conversely, if United emerge victorious in the FA Cup, they, along with the fifth-place team, will gain Europa League entry.


Under these circumstances, the sixth-place team would compete in the Conference League, and the seventh-place team would be excluded from European competition.


However, if United finish in sixth place and win the FA Cup, the Conference League slot would shift to the team in seventh place.


On the campaign's final day, Manchester United will visit Brighton, Chelsea will host Bournemouth, Spurs will face Sheffield United away, and Newcastle will challenge Brentford.
